Mullion … pasta fagioli traditional italian recipeWebParish Church, Mullion, Cornwall - geograph.org.uk - 675718.jpg 640 × 542; 86 KB Saint Mellanus Church, Mullion, Lizard - geograph.org.uk - 2780394.jpg 640 × 360; 259 KB … pasta fagioli with cannellini beansWebMarius Zamfir Pensionar la Taco Bell Bucureşti, Bucureşti, România. 2 contacte pasta fagioli vegetarianWebThe Bilbie family produced more than 1,350 bells, which are hung in churches all over the West Country. The oldest bell, cast in 1698, is still giving good service in St Andrew's Church, Chew Stoke. Supplies of the tin and copper used to make bell metal were probably obtained from brass foundries in Kelston and Bristol. pasta fara fluor
